Contemporary detached house with southerly facing rear garden and driveway parking. Set in semi-rural location.

Description

This is an immaculately presented detached home which was built in 2019. It provides a stylish environment ideal for both family and entertaining.

On the ground floor the kitchen/dining room has been designed to be the heart of this house. The well equipped kitchen has a comprehensive range of cabinets and drawers, integrated appliances and peninsula with breakfast bar seating. It is open plan to the dining room with allows space for dining and casual seating. Large bi-fold doors open this room on to the garden terrace, creating that sought after indoor/outdoor entertaining space. The sitting room has a front facing bay window and a wood burning stove. This is perfect for a cosy night in. The study provide a generous homeworking room with bi-fold doors opening it on to the garden. This floor is completed by a utility room and cloakroom.

On the first floor the chic main bedroom has fitted wardrobes and a modern en suite shower room. The floor is completed by three further bedrooms and a stylish family bathroom.

The generous private southerly facing garden is principally laid to lawn with a sun terrace adjoining the house ideal for outdoor entertaining. The garden also has a storage shed and side gate access.

Oaklands is situated in a semi-rural location, to the west of Windsor Forest and Great Park, with Windsor and Ascot nearby, both of which offer a range of shopping and leisure facilities. There is extensive schooling in the area in both state and private sectors.

The M4 (Junction 6) is approximately 5 miles away and provides access to the Heathrow Airport, Central London, the West Country and the M25. Rail connections to London (Waterloo) are available from Ascot and Windsor and to London (Paddington) from Windsor (via Slough) which allows you to connect with the new Elizabeth line.

Location

North Street is situated in a semi-rural location, to the west of Windsor Forest and Great Park within reach of Windsor, Bracknell and Ascot. Bracknell with the new Lexicon shopping centre is nearby (about 6 miles). Windsor with its rich history and its extensive range of shopping and leisure facilities (about 3.8 miles). The area also has some well-regarded schools in both the state and private sector.

There is access to the motorway network via the M4 and M3, which links with Central London and the national airports. There are trains to London Waterloo from Ascot and Windsor and a service to London Paddington from Slough and Maidenhead.

Leisure opportunities are extensive with golf at Wentworth, Sunningdale and The Berkshire, polo at Guards Club and the Royal County of Berkshire and racing at Ascot and Windsor. There are particularly outstanding recreational facilities at The Wentworth Club in Virginia Water and Coworth Park Health Club at Ascot.

North Street is located in an area that has numerous local events such as Windsor Horse Show, Artisan and Farmers Markets in both Maidenhead & Windsor, Maidenhead Carnival, Outdoor Movies, Windsor Dog Show, Windsor on Ice as well as a full calendar of performances at the Windsor Theatre and Norden Farm Centre for the Arts. The pageantry of the changing of the guard at Windsor Castle also happen three time a week. Please note that all distances and journey times are approximate.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
